Is selling stuff on eBay considered self employment? ›
If you make $600 or more in sales on eBay in a year, you'll receive a 1099-K. 1099 forms report the amount of self-employment income you made to the IRS, and it's required for all payers to send an eBay 1099K to them and a copy to you.

How many hours can you work and still get unemployment in California? ›
If you work less than full-time, you may still be eligible for partial UI benefits. The first $25 or 25 percent of your gross total earnings for the week (whichever is greater) will not be counted toward your benefit amount. The amount remaining will be deducted from your weekly benefit amount.
How much can you make selling crafts before paying taxes? ›
Self-employment tax
Generally, you must pay self-employment taxes if your net profits are $400 or more. Self-employment taxes are Social Security and Medicare taxes. Use Schedule SE with your tax return to help you determine how much tax to pay.
